Composition, per 100 g
Pickles, NFS
Survey (FNDDS), published . Olives, pickles, pickled vegetables.
The figure that matters here
- As salt, if all of it is sodium chloride
- 2.02g / 100 g
Derived: sodium x 2.5, the ratio of the molar mass of sodium chloride to sodium. Not a FoodData Central figure, and only true where the sodium came from salt.
Full row
| Nutrient | Per 100 g | Unit |
|---|---|---|
| Sodium | 808 | mg |
| Energy | 14 | kcal |
| Water | 94.7 | g |
| Carbohydrate | 1.99 | g |
| Fibre | 1 | g |
| Protein | 0.48 | g |
| Fat | 0.43 | g |
| Calcium | 54 | mg |
| Iron | 0.23 | mg |
| Potassium | 112 | mg |
| Magnesium | 7 | mg |
| Vitamin C | 2.1 | mg |
| Vitamin K | 16.8 | ug |
